The Worx String Trimmer Cordless GT3.0 is a versatile garden tool that works as both a trimmer and an edger. It operates on 20V lithium-ion batteries, which are included in the package, and offers the advantage of being compatible with other tools in the Worx PowerShare lineup. With a lightweight design of 5.3 pounds, it is relatively easy to handle and maneuver, reducing user fatigue during extended use. The 12-inch cutting swath is adequate for most home gardening needs, enabling users to cover a decent area quickly. The trimmer also features a 7600 RPM no-load speed, providing efficient cutting performance.

One of its standout features is the Command Feed spool system, which allows for instant line feeding with the push of a button, making it user-friendly. Additionally, the head tilts up to 90 degrees, making it easier to trim on sloped terrain and hard-to-reach places. The inclusion of rubberized wheels helps guide the edger for straighter lines and cleaner cuts. The adjustable spacer guard is an added benefit, protecting plants and landscape features from damage.

Users may find the charging time for the batteries to be on the lengthier side, and the tool's 12-inch cutting diameter may also be on the smaller side for larger yards. Despite these minor drawbacks, the Worx GT3.0 offers a good balance of power, convenience, and versatility, making it a solid choice for homeowners looking for an efficient and adaptable gardening tool.

The EGO MHC1603 Multi-Head Combo Kit is a versatile battery-powered weed eater designed for those who want both trimming and edging in one package. It runs on a strong 56-volt battery with a 4.0Ah capacity, offering up to 45 minutes of trimming time or up to 75 minutes when using the edger attachment on low power. This means you can handle most medium-sized yards without needing to recharge frequently. The 16-inch cutting swath is a good balance, allowing you to cover ground efficiently without feeling cumbersome. Despite weighing 33.5 pounds with all attachments, the carbon fiber shafts keep it relatively lightweight and comfortable to handle, which helps during longer tasks.

The POWERLOAD feature on the trimmer makes line feeding quick and simple—just push a button, and you’re back to work, which is a handy time-saver. It also offers adjustable edging depth and a two-speed trigger with safety lock, so you can tailor the power and cutting to your needs. The brushless motor ensures quieter operation with less vibration, which is a nice plus if noise is a concern. Charging takes place through a 320W charger included in the kit. Plus, with weather-resistant construction and solid warranties (5 years for the tool, 3 for the battery), this unit is built to last.

Assembly might be a bit tricky for some, and the total weight may feel a bit heavy if you’re not used to powered garden tools. It’s also on the pricier side, but you’re paying for quality and multi-functionality. This EGO combo kit is well suited for homeowners looking for a reliable, powerful, and efficient 2-in-1 solution for trimming and edging with good portability and user-friendly features.

The EGO POWER+ String Trimmer is a strong choice for anyone looking for a battery-powered weed eater that balances power with convenience. It runs on a 56V battery with a 4.0Ah capacity, offering up to 60 minutes of runtime which is quite good for typical yard work without frequent recharging. The 16-inch cutting swath is wide enough to make trimming efficient, and the patented LINE IQ technology automatically feeds the line, so you don't have to stop and bump the head to reload string. This keeps your work moving smoothly. The POWERLOAD feature also makes reloading the trimmer line quick and easy with just the push of a button.

The telescopic carbon fiber shaft is a handy addition, letting you adjust the length for comfort based on your height, and the lightweight 7.5-pound design helps reduce arm fatigue during use. However, at 7.5 pounds, some users might find it a bit heavier compared to lower-powered models, which could matter for extended trimming sessions. Battery-powered trimmers like this are generally quieter than gas models, making it better for neighborhood use.

This trimmer is well-suited for homeowners who want a reliable, easy-to-use tool with professional-grade features without the hassle of gas engines and corded models.

Buying Guide for the Best Battery Powered Weed Eater

Choosing the right battery-powered weed eater can make your yard work much easier and more efficient. When selecting a weed eater, it's important to consider several key specifications to ensure you get a model that fits your needs. Understanding these specs will help you make an informed decision and find a weed eater that is powerful enough for your tasks, easy to handle, and has a battery life that suits your working habits.
Battery VoltageBattery voltage indicates the power output of the weed eater. Higher voltage generally means more power, which can be useful for tougher weeds and larger areas. Weed eaters typically range from 18V to 80V. For light trimming and small yards, a lower voltage (18V-24V) may be sufficient. For medium to large yards with thicker weeds, consider a mid-range voltage (36V-40V). For heavy-duty tasks and large properties, a higher voltage (56V-80V) will provide the necessary power.
Battery Capacity (Ah)Battery capacity, measured in ampere-hours (Ah), determines how long the weed eater can run on a single charge. Higher capacity batteries will last longer but may also be heavier. Common capacities range from 2.0Ah to 5.0Ah or more. For small yards or quick jobs, a lower capacity (2.0Ah-2.5Ah) may be adequate. For larger yards or extended use, a higher capacity (4.0Ah-5.0Ah) will reduce the need for frequent recharging.
Cutting SwathThe cutting swath is the width of the area the weed eater can cut in a single pass. A wider cutting swath means you can cover more ground quickly, but it may also be harder to maneuver in tight spaces. Cutting swaths typically range from 10 inches to 16 inches. For small, intricate areas, a narrower swath (10-12 inches) is ideal. For larger, open areas, a wider swath (14-16 inches) will help you finish faster.
WeightThe weight of the weed eater affects how easy it is to handle and use for extended periods. Lighter models are easier to maneuver and less tiring, but they may have less power or battery life. Weed eaters can weigh anywhere from 5 to 15 pounds. If you have a small yard or need to use the tool for long periods, a lighter model (5-8 pounds) is preferable. For more demanding tasks, a slightly heavier model (9-15 pounds) may offer better performance.
Adjustability and ErgonomicsAdjustability and ergonomics refer to how comfortable and customizable the weed eater is to use. Features like adjustable handles, telescoping shafts, and rotating heads can make the tool more comfortable and versatile. Look for models with ergonomic designs that reduce strain on your hands and back. If you have specific comfort needs or plan to use the weed eater for long periods, prioritize models with these adjustable features.
Noise LevelThe noise level of a weed eater can impact your comfort and that of your neighbors. Battery-powered models are generally quieter than gas-powered ones, but there can still be variations. Noise levels are measured in decibels (dB). If you are sensitive to noise or have close neighbors, look for models with lower noise levels, typically around 60-70 dB. For less noise-sensitive environments, this may be less of a concern.
Charging TimeCharging time is the duration it takes to fully recharge the battery. Faster charging times mean less downtime between uses. Charging times can range from 30 minutes to several hours. If you need to use the weed eater frequently or for long periods, look for models with shorter charging times (30-60 minutes). For occasional use, longer charging times may be acceptable.
